Speaking of reflections as we did yesterday, instead of trying to find the closest mirror or even the closest body of water (could you really see anything in the Ohio River?!), imagine the power you have with just your simple pictures. The power of storytelling is in your hands! You're probably wondering what to do with all those pictures anyway. If you are organized and scrapbooking or some such thing, then good for you! What better way for your child to see his or her reflection than to simply look at pictures. If you're not an avid scrapbooker (or even close) no worries! Just grab a quick plastic picture holder at your local drug store and stick in some snapshots. If you want to really be fancy-schmancy, put in a few captions or people's names for the beginning readers in your family (and they're all beginning readers). Use a few pictures of family, pictures of events or vacations. Viewing and reviewing these treasured pictures creates stories. Pictures tell stories about what your family enjoys. Pictures tell stories of christenings, days at the park and special times. Pictures actually reflect back to you and your child what is important to your family. If you're really crafty, you can take pictures of relevant objects that begin with different letters or have a different number of objects in each picture: Perhaps A for Abby, 4 legs on your dog and the like. Then, when you're waiting for the doctor, waiting for the bus, sitting in the car, you have your very own reflection of your lives. What better story could there be?
